In-depth Analysis
The Full Picture for Management Consultants
Currently, management consultants spend significant time on data collection, analysis, and report generation - tasks that AI is rapidly improving at. Tools like advanced analytics platforms, automated research assistants, and presentation generators are already changing how consulting work gets done. However, the core value proposition of management consulting - providing objective outside perspective, facilitating difficult organizational changes, and serving as trusted advisors to senior leadership - remains fundamentally human. The near-term shift will see junior consultants becoming more productive through AI augmentation, while potentially reducing demand for entry-level roles focused purely on analysis. Firms are likely to maintain smaller teams of more senior consultants who can leverage AI tools effectively. The long-term outlook favors consultants who can evolve into strategic advisors and change agents, using AI as a force multiplier rather than viewing it as competition. Success will require developing deep industry expertise, exceptional communication skills, and the ability to navigate complex organizational dynamics - areas where human judgment, empathy, and relationship-building remain irreplaceable. Adaptation strategies should focus on moving up the value chain toward more strategic, relationship-intensive work while becoming proficient with AI tools to maintain competitive advantage in analytical tasks.
Verdict
Management consultants face a bifurcated future where junior-level analytical tasks become increasingly automated, but senior advisory roles requiring strategic thinking, relationship management, and change leadership remain highly valuable. The key is rapidly transitioning from being a data analyst to becoming a trusted strategic advisor who leverages AI tools rather than competing with them.

AI Tools Every Management Consultant Should Learn
Microsoft Copilot for Excel
Automates complex financial modeling and data manipulation tasks essential for client deliverables
Tableau with AI features
Creates compelling data stories and dashboards that communicate insights to C-suite audiences
Claude or ChatGPT Plus
Accelerates market research, content creation, and initial analysis for client projects
Gamma or Beautiful.AI
Rapidly generates professional slide decks and visual frameworks for client presentations
Process mining tools (Celonis, UiPath)
Provides data-driven insights into operational inefficiencies for process improvement projects
